The Canadian Centre on Substance Use and Addiction

The Canadian Centre on Substance Use and Addiction (CCSA) is a respected organization dedicated to reducing the harms of substance use in Canada. As a government-funded agency, the CCSA conducts research, develops evidence-based prevention and treatment programs, and advocates policies that support healthy communities. They work closely with stakeholders across the country to address this complex issue through a variety of initiatives, including public education campaigns, training for professionals, and support for individuals and families affected by substance use.

The CCSA's website provides a wealth of information on various aspects of substance use, including harm reduction strategies. They also offer resources to help individuals and families navigate the challenges of substance use disorder.
